Transaction 72dc40c2137ddc93586709fba0ecbb872e4f8262174aebd966a54b7c6ebfe673

1 Input
2 Outputs
  • 72dc40c2137ddc93586709fba0ecbb872e4f8262174aebd966a54b7c6ebfe673:0
  • value  750000
    address  3MEMUQh7zQEjjRu8Fod4BayttCv7ZUkst3
  • 72dc40c2137ddc93586709fba0ecbb872e4f8262174aebd966a54b7c6ebfe673:1
  • value  4502245
    address  19TPAETpxwjcCeA3nifrohBHNhzX62TVQd